How Hammersmith same day cleaning service real cost revealed Works

A same day cleaning booking usually starts with a fast assessment. You explain what needs cleaning, where the property is, how urgent the job is, and whether there are any difficult areas like kitchens, bathrooms, pet hair, stained upholstery, or post-party mess. The provider then decides whether the job can be completed immediately, later that day, or whether a different service would be more sensible.

In most cases, the price is shaped by four things:

  • Time pressure: If a cleaner has to reshuffle an existing day, the cost often rises.
  • Property size: Studio flat, two-bed maisonette, family house, or office suite all take different lengths of time.
  • Task type: A tidy-through is not the same as a bathroom sanitising clean or kitchen degreasing job.
  • Access and logistics: Entry arrangements, parking, stairs, lift access, and keys can all affect the schedule.

The best providers are upfront about these things. They do not promise a magic number before asking the right questions. That is a good sign, not a sales trick.

Same day cleaning is often best booked as a focused, outcome-based service. For example, instead of saying "clean the whole flat," say "make the kitchen, bathroom, hallway, and living room guest-ready by 6pm." That clarity helps the cleaner allocate time properly and gives you a much more realistic cost.

Step-by-Step Guidance

If you want the smoothest same day booking and the clearest possible cost, follow this process.

  1. Define the urgent job clearly. Name the rooms and surfaces that matter most.
  2. Prioritise outcomes. Decide whether you need hygiene, presentation, or both.
  3. Share property details. Mention stairs, lift access, parking, pets, and any access codes.
  4. Describe the condition honestly. A light tidy is priced differently from built-up grime or post-party cleanup.
  5. Ask what is included. Confirm supplies, equipment, and any excluded tasks.
  6. Check the timing window. Same day often depends on a realistic start time, not just the fact it is "today."
  7. Request a written quote or clear summary. You want fewer surprises later.

A quick real-world example: if you need a two-hour turnaround for a one-bedroom flat after a small dinner gathering, the cleaner may focus on bathroom, kitchen, floors, and visible surfaces. That is very different from a full deep clean, and the price should reflect that. The cleaner is not being difficult; they are being accurate.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Most expensive surprises happen because people assume urgency is the only variable. It is not. Here are the common mistakes that push the final cost up or the result down.

  • Booking on price alone: The cheapest urgent quote may not include enough time or the right tasks.
  • Underexplaining the mess: "Just a bit untidy" can mean very different things to different people.
  • Expecting every room to be deep cleaned: Same day work is often prioritised, not exhaustive.
  • Forgetting access issues: Stairs, permit concerns, or a missing key can cost time.
  • Mixing service types: Trying to combine domestic, upholstery, and end-of-tenancy demands into one rushed visit can go sideways.

A lot of readers also underestimate how much a service's scope matters. If the job is part regular upkeep and part emergency, it may be better to split it. Options, Methods, or Comparison Table

One of the most useful ways to understand the real cost is to compare same day cleaning with other common options. The table below keeps it simple.

OptionBest forTypical cost driverGood to know
Same day cleaningUrgent mess, guests, last-minute inspectionsSpeed, availability, short notice logisticsFast response, but scope may be focused
One-off cleaningOccasional refresh or resetRoom count, task list, property conditionMore flexible timing, often better value if not urgent
Deep cleaningBuilt-up grime, detailed kitchen/bathroom workTime, labour intensity, specialist attentionUsually more comprehensive than a quick urgent clean
Domestic or house cleaningRegular upkeep and longer-term supportFrequency and household sizeBest for ongoing care, not emergency response
Office cleaningWorkplaces needing presentation and hygieneFloor area, schedule, access, business needsMay need out-of-hours planning

So which is cheapest? Not always the same one. If the issue is truly urgent but small, same day can be cost-effective because it solves the problem before it snowballs. If the issue is large and messy, a planned service may be better value. The honest answer is: it depends on the job, and that is the right answer, even if it is a bit annoyingly grown-up.
